Summary
Stem cells are vital for studying heart development and show promise for treating cardiac disorders. This review covers stem cell research and its therapeutic potential in damaged hearts.

Background:
- Stem cells are crucial for understanding cardiac development, differentiation, and morphogenesis.
- Stem cell transplantation is emerging as a promising therapeutic strategy for cardiac disorders.
Purpose of the Study:
- To provide a balanced review of stem cell research in cardiology.
- To evaluate the basic science and clinical potential of stem cell transplantation for damaged hearts.
Main Methods:
- Literature review of basic stem cell studies.
- Analysis of clinical trial data and therapeutic outcomes.
- Synthesis of current knowledge on stem cell applications in cardiology.
Main Results:
- Stem cells offer significant insights into early heart formation.
- Stem cell transplantation demonstrates potential in preclinical and early clinical cardiac repair.
- The field requires further research to optimize efficacy and safety.
Conclusions:
- Stem cells are indispensable tools for cardiac developmental research.
- Stem cell therapy holds considerable promise for treating heart damage.
- Continued investigation is essential to translate this potential into widespread clinical practice.
